Condividi tramite


Metodo ImageAttributes::ClearOutputChannelColorProfile (gdiplusimageattributes.h)

Il metodo ImageAttributes::ClearOutputChannelColorProfile cancella l'impostazione del profilo di colore del canale di output per una categoria specificata.

Sintassi

Status ClearOutputChannelColorProfile(
  [in, optional] ColorAdjustType type
);

Parametri

[in, optional] type

Tipo: ColorAdjustType

Elemento dell'enumerazione ColorAdjustType che specifica la categoria per cui l'impostazione del profilo del canale di output viene cancellata. Il valore predefinito è ColorAdjustTypeDefault.

Valore restituito

Tipo: Stato

Se il metodo ha esito positivo, restituisce Ok, ovvero un elemento dell'enumerazione Status .

Se il metodo ha esito negativo, restituisce uno degli altri elementi dell'enumerazione Status .

Commenti

Un oggetto ImageAttributes gestisce le impostazioni di colore e scala di grigio per cinque categorie di regolazione: impostazione predefinita, bitmap, pennello, penna e testo. Ad esempio, è possibile specificare un profilo di canale di output per la categoria predefinita e un profilo di canale di output diverso per la categoria bitmap.

Le impostazioni predefinite di regolazione del colore e della scala grigia si applicano a tutte le categorie che non hanno impostazioni di regolazione personalizzate. Ad esempio, se non si specificano mai impostazioni di regolazione per la categoria bitmap, le impostazioni predefinite si applicano alla categoria bitmap.

Non appena si specifica un'impostazione di regolazione del colore o della scala grigia per una determinata categoria, le impostazioni di regolazione predefinite non si applicano più a tale categoria. Si supponga, ad esempio, di specificare un profilo di canale di output e una matrice di regolazione per la categoria predefinita. Se si imposta il profilo del canale di output per la categoria bitmap chiamando ImageAttributes::SetOutputChannelColorProfile, il profilo del canale di output predefinito non verrà applicato alle bitmap. Se in seguito si cancella il profilo del canale di output bitmap chiamando ImageAttributes::ClearOutputChannelColorProfile, la categoria bitmap non restituirà il profilo del canale di output predefinito; invece, la categoria bitmap non avrà alcuna impostazione del profilo del canale di output. Analogamente, la categoria bitmap non verrà ripristinata nella matrice di regolazione dei colori predefinita; invece, la categoria bitmap non avrà alcuna matrice di regolazione dei colori.

Requisiti

   
Client minimo supportato Windows XP, Windows 2000 Professional [solo app desktop]
Server minimo supportato Windows 2000 Server [solo app desktop]
Piattaforma di destinazione Windows
Intestazione gdiplusimageattributes.h (include Gdiplus.h)
Libreria Gdiplus.lib
DLL Gdiplus.dll

Vedi anche

Coloradjusttype

ColorChannelFlags

Imageattributes

ImageAttributes::ClearOutputChannel

ImageAttributes::SetOutputChannel

ImageAttributes::SetOutputChannelColorProfile